“Sounds of Freedom” is a movie by Angel Studios that exposes child trafficking worldwide. The film is directed by Mexican filmmaker Alejandro Monteverde and produced by Eduardo Verastegui. The movie was released last 4th of July in theaters in the United States.

The movie stars Jim Caviezel, who plays Tim Ballard, a U.S. national security agent. After rescuing a child from traffickers, he learns that the boy’s sister has been kidnapped and quits his job to go and save her. The movie is based on actual events and aims to make viewers and the entire world reflect on child trafficking and exploitation. Oscar winner Mira Sorvino (Katherine Ballard) and Emmy award-winner Bill Camp (Batman), Eduardo Verastegui as Paul, and Jose Zúñiga as Roberto, among others, also star in the movie.

In real life, Tim Ballard founded O.U.R.(Operation Underground Railroad), a non-profit organization dedicated to fighting against child trafficking and sexual exploitation. To date, O.U.R. has saved the lives of more than 4,000 children.
